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 425°F (220°C). Place naan bread on a baking sheet.

  2. Brush lightly with olive oil and season with Italian seasoning.

  3. Spread pizza sauce evenly over the naan.

  4. Sprinkle with mozzarella cheese.

  5. Add your choice of toppings.

  6. Bake for 8–10 minutes, until cheese is melted and bubbly and the edges are golden brown.

  7. Remove from oven, cool slightly, then slice and serve.

Variations

  • BBQ chicken naan pizza: Use BBQ sauce instead of pizza sauce, and top with chicken, onions, and cilantro.

  • Mediterranean naan pizza: Spread with hummus, add olives, feta, and spinach.

  • Breakfast naan pizza: Top with scrambled eggs, cheese.

  • Pesto naan pizza: Replace sauce with pesto and top with mozzarella, tomatoes, and basil.

  • Sweet version: Use Nutella or peanut butter as a base, topped with banana slices and a drizzle of honey.

Storage/Reheating

Naan pizzas are best fresh, but leftovers can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 2 days. Reheat in the oven at 375°F (190°C) for 5–7 minutes, or in an air fryer for 3–4 minutes until warm and crisp. Avoid microwaving, as it may make the crust soggy.

FAQs

Can I use frozen naan?

Yes, just thaw it slightly before adding toppings and baking.

Do I need to pre-bake the naan?

Not necessary, but brushing it with oil before baking helps keep it crisp.

Can I make naan bread pizza on the grill?

Yes, grill over medium heat for 5–6 minutes until cheese is melted.

What cheese works best?

Mozzarella is classic, but Parmesan, cheddar, goat cheese, or feta are great additions.

Can I make it vegan?

Yes, use vegan naan, dairy-free cheese, and plant-based toppings.

Is naan healthier than regular pizza dough?

It depends on the type of naan, but it’s often lighter and portion-controlled compared to full-size pizza crusts.

Can I make naan bread pizza in the air fryer?

Yes, cook at 375°F (190°C) for 5–7 minutes until cheese is melted.

What’s the best way to make it crispy?

Bake directly on a pizza stone or hot baking sheet.

Can I freeze naan pizzas?

Yes, assemble them without baking, wrap tightly, and freeze. Bake from frozen at 400°F (200°C) for 12–15 minutes.

What sauces besides tomato can I use?

Pesto, Alfredo, ranch, buffalo sauce, or even garlic butter make great alternatives.
